The Lazy Baker’s mission is “To help individuals discover their inner baker through the art of lazy baking: a fun, simple and contemporary approach that doesn’t sacrifice quality, taste or your time.” Sounds like my type of baking! ;-)

I received the Oatmeal Cherry Raisin Spice cookie mix, which is made with all-natural ingredients.

IMG_8124.JPG

The Lazy Baker cookies took just minutes to prepare and I only needed to add 3 ingredients to the mix: butter, an egg, and vanilla extract.

Now, don’t get me wrong, these cookies were delicious and SO easy to make, but by adding just a few more ingredients, you could make your very own homemade cookies from scratch without the help of a mix.

IMG_8126.JPG

I always try to “healthify” recipes whenever possible, and The Lazy Baker cookie mix was no different.

I added an egg and vanilla extra like the recipe called for, but I replaced half of the butter with canola oil. It may have changed the consistency and taste of the cookies, but I still liked them a lot!

IMG_8127.JPG

The Oatmeal Cherry Raisin Spice cookies did not disappoint! They were a little on the crunchy side, which was probably from decreasing the amount of butter, but the flavor was right on. Very yummy! :-D

IMG_8133.JPG

The Lazy Baker cookies really tasted homemade, but without all of those weird/processed ingredients like most packaged baking brands have in them. I especially liked the fact that the Oatmeal Cherry Raisin cookies had fiber (oatmeal) and antioxidants (dried cherries) in them.
